Re: Wolves v. Bucks Summer League GDT
Of the guys who matters.
Moore Jr: By far his best game. Screams Role player though (nothing wrong with that)
Minott: didn't play in the 1st Q for apparently a team punishment. You can see the outline of a really good player, does the little things and think he could be really good. But he has some deer on ice uncoordinated moments
Spagnolo: I just like how he runs the offense. You can tell he runs a different style of ball. Solid stash guy.
Harris: he can score the ball but does not look to pass, really good defensive rotations. Would be the only guy the wolves don't have rights for having a chance getting s 2-way
